On September 23, 2013. Age 93. Of Gloucester City. (nee Tesmar) Loving wife of the late Lewis Israel Atkinson. Loving mother of Dorothy M. (Edward) Hlopak, David J. (Marcia) Atkinson, Joanne (David) Howey, the late Lewis R. Atkinson and the late MaryBeth Merryfield. Cherished grandmother of George, Lewis, Dacia, Tanya, Michael, Christina, Rachael, Eddie and David and great grandmother of 18. Dear sister of Joan Jackson (William). Predeceased by her great grandchildren, Gabriel Vito, Jared Howey and Kyle Myers. Mary was a longtime, devoted parishioner of St. Marys R.C. Church in Gloucester City. She was the owner of Mary Lewis School of Dance in Pennsylvania and Gloucester City. Mary played and taught piano, accordion and the harmonica and taught crafts at the night school. She was an exceptional seamstress and dress designer. Relatives and friends are kindly invited to attend her viewing on Saturday morning, September 28, 2013 from 10 to 11 AM at St. Marys R.C.
